A Critique of the Institute of Cultural Heritage of Spain's Indicators of Falsehood in Incisions on Ostraca From the Iruña-Veleia Archaeological Site, Spain 西班牙文化遗产研究所对西班牙Iruña-Veleia考古遗址奥斯特拉卡雕刻中虚假指标的批判

Joseba Lizeaga-Rika

A critical analysis is conducted on the indicators of falsification of incisions on Roman-era material, as presented by the Institute of Cultural Heritage of Spain (ICHS) regarding the ostraca from the archaeological site of Iruña-Veleia Spain. The phases prior to laboratory analysis, the analytical phase, and the results phase presented by ICHS are discussed. Several issues are identified, including confirmation bias, selection bias, and problems of undercoverage. Additionally, relevant previous contributions are omitted, and serious deficiencies in the preservation of the evidence are observed. There is also a lack of analysis regarding the probability of occurrence of the proposed anomalies, as well as an absence of mention of measurement biases related to the tools used. The lack of reproducibility of the analyses and conclusions based on subjective testimonies compromises the validity of the indicators of falsity of the incisions on archaeological material, rendering them unfounded. Finally, an updated state of the falsehood of the inscriptions is presented, and directions for future research are proposed, emphasizing the need for a more rigorous and systematic approach to address the falsehood of incisions in ostraca.

Signaling Shifts and Economic Defensibility at Boomplaas Cave, South Africa 南非邦普拉斯洞穴的信号转变和经济防御能力

J. Pargeter, J. McGrath, H. Cawthra, B. M. Chase, J. T. Faith, E. J. Loftus, S. Winkler, S. Woodborne, G. Mauran

This study tests predictions of the Economic Defensibility Model (EDM) regarding the relationship between resource density and distribution, as well as signaling behavior among Late Pleistocene foragers. The EDM proposes that territorial signaling intensifies when resources are dense and predictable, as the benefits of broadcasting group membership and maintaining alliances outweigh signaling costs. We evaluate this model using data from Boomplaas Cave, South Africa, with deposits spanning the Last Glacial Maximum (29–19 ka) to the early Last Glacial–Interglacial Transition (19–14 ka). We examine proxies of signaling—ochre procurement and ostrich eggshell beads—relative to measures of resource density and predictability inferred from the site's faunal data. Results reveal a strong positive correlation between non-local ochre use and ostrich eggshell bead production, while ostrich eggshell bead densities are negatively correlated with gregarious grazer abundance. Contrary to EDM predictions, explicit signaling and cultural material social mediation behaviors expand when dense, predictable prey decline. These findings suggest that signaling technologies at Boomplaas were not mechanisms of territorial defense over defensible resources but strategies for maintaining social networks and mitigating subsistence risk under reduced ecological productivity. The intensification of bead production and the use of non-local ochre reflect social boundary defense and alliance-building strategies during periods of resource unpredictability. By integrating behavioral ecology with costly signaling theory, this study highlights the adaptive role of material signaling in buffering risk and sustaining social cohesion during climatic and environmental transitions in Late Pleistocene southern Africa.

The Transition in Indian Iron Technology With the Use of High-Carbon Crucible Steel in the Mid-1st Millennium bc 公元前1000年中期印度铁技术的转变与高碳坩埚钢的使用

Jang-Sik Park, Vasant Shinde

Studies of the role played by crucible steel in the evolution of early iron technology in India lag far behind its long-standing reputation as a key historical material with unique functional properties. A comparative metallographic study found evidence of a crucible steel-driven technological transition reflected in the numerous awl-shaped iron objects from two archaeological sites in Maharashtra, India. Those in the first group were recovered from the early 1st millennium bc megalithic burials at Raipur, while the others were from the 2nd century bc settlement at Junnar. The former, products of bloomery iron fraught with nonmetallic inclusions, were forged into a desired shape and then carburized, if necessary, so that their carbon level ranged from zero to the eutectoid. In contrast, the latter contained few nonmetallic inclusions, and their carbon level was uniformly set at the eutectoid throughout the entire object. In addition, evidence of varying thermal treatments causing the formation of martensite, whether in its fresh or tempered state, was observed. We suggest that the shift evident in the foregoing results transpired gradually over centuries with the increased use of various high-carbon steels until crucible-based technology was a regular practice visible in archaeology.

Application of the Green Technique for the Archaeometric Study of Sasanian Silver Coins Housed in Batman Museum 绿色技术在蝙蝠侠博物馆萨珊王朝银币考古研究中的应用

Ezgi Barış, Esra Kaçmaz Levent, Abdulkadir Levent

In this study, 30 silver coins from the Sasanian Empire—acquired through various means and added to the inventory of the Batman Museum Directorate between 2020 and 2021—were subjected to archaeometric analysis. The chemical characterization of the coins was carried out using a portable energy-dispersive X-ray fluorescence spectrometer (P-EDXRF), a green analytical technique that enables rapid, in situ, and nondestructive elemental analysis. The P-EDXRF results revealed the chemical composition and alloy ratios of the coins. The data were evaluated to investigate the proportional variation in precious metal content in Sasanian coinage over the lifespan of the empire. On average, the coins were found to contain approximately 93.22% silver (% RSD = 2.65), followed by 4.07% copper (% RSD = 3.06). Trace elements detected included 0.67% gold (% RSD = 3.65), 0.97% lead (% RSD = 3.64), 0.18% bismuth (% RSD = 2.98), 0.78% iron (% RSD = 3.02), 0.13% manganese (% RSD = 4.34), 0.35% germanium (% RSD = 4.76), and 2.38% tin (% RSD = 3.09). These findings provide valuable insights into the economic and metallurgical practices of the Sasanian Empire, shedding light on coin minting technologies and the sourcing of precious metals.

Foxtail Millet as the Prevailing Auxiliary Crop: Strategic Utilization in Rice-Based Agriculture at the “Huangzhong Xiaoxue” Section, Jinsha Site (c. 3200–2800 BP), Chengdu Plain 成都平原金沙遗址“黄中小雪”段(约3200-2800 BP)谷子作为主辅作物的战略利用

Han Fei, Yan Xue, Jiang Ming, Wang Zhankui, Bai Tieyong, Wu Minying, Xiang Dao, Tian Jianbo, Zhou Zhiqing

The Jinsha site constitutes a large-scale, significant archaeological settlement in the Chengdu Plain, chronologically succeeding the Sanxingdui culture and extending into the Shang-Zhou period (c. 3200–2800 BP). One subsection of which, named Huangzhong Xiaoxue, has been preliminarily identified as an ordinary residential area of Jinsha through archaeological excavation. Flotation analysis of archaeobotanical remains unearthed from this section demonstrates an abundance of crops and a relative lack of weeds, indicating that agriculture was an important source of sustenance in the area. Among the crops, rice constitutes the majority of samples, with a minority of foxtail millet (Setaria italica) and broomcorn millet (Panicum miliaceum), suggesting that the area's crop mix was dominated by rice, with foxtail millet and broomcorn millet grown in auxiliary. Rice (Oryza sativa) as the dominant staple crop suggests living traditions of Jinsha rooted in rice-farming agriculture, contributing to the formation and development of the Bronze Age civilization. Notably, foxtail millet occurred more frequently than broomcorn millet, reflecting relatively mature cultivation and utilization of northern dryland crops by Jinsha inhabitants during this period, and potentially indicating a preferential inclination toward foxtail millet cultivation.

Fecal Steroids as Tracers of Human Population and Waste Management Practices at the Ancient Maya City of Ucanal, Guatemala 粪便类固醇作为危地马拉古玛雅城市乌卡纳尔的人口和废物管理实践的示踪剂

Jean D. Tremblay, Peter M. J. Douglas, Christina T. Halperin, Yves Gélinas

Geochemical data compiled from dried sediments from three water reservoirs at the ancient Maya city of Ucanal, Petén, Guatemala, reveal low to undetectable fecal biomarker concentrations. These low concentrations may be the result of the aerobic decay of sterols combined with well-managed waste disposal practices. Despite generally low concentrations of fecal biomarkers, evidence was detected for increased fecal residues during the Late Classic and Terminal Classic periods, corresponding with population increases at the site. Together, the evidence suggests that Maya inhabitants of Ucanal created an urban environment that prevented, to some degree, fecal waste pollution of their water resources.

Unveiling the Deity: The Painted Decoration of a 9th-Century Tang Dynasty Daoist Statue at Heming Mountain Grottoes, Sichuan 揭开神的面纱:四川鹤明山石窟9世纪唐代道教造像的彩绘装饰

Yufan Ding, Zishu Yang, Lingyang Shu, Bin Bai, Liang Zhang, Haichao Li, Hongliang Lv

This study investigated the minute pigment samples obtained from the Daoist statue “Lord of Longevity and Life Protection” in the fourth niche at Heming Mountain, constructed in the Tang Dynasty. The chemical elements and mineral composition of the pigmented fragments were identified using X-ray diffraction (XRD) and scanning electron microscopy–energy dispersive spectroscopy (SEM-EDS). The results revealed that the green pigment was composed of malachite, mimetite, and atacamite, while cinnabar, minium, and hematite constituted the red pigments. The blackish-brown parts consisted of anglesite, generated from the sulfation degradation of the red minium. A barium-associated mineral was found in the blue robe border. Additionally, hydrocerussite was applied in all painted areas of the statue. Finally, the identity of this grotto statue was discussed, combining the color decoration and Daoist scriptures.

Navigating the Flames: Comparative Analysis of Cremation Practices in the Roman and Early Medieval Periods at Gbely-Kojatín (SK) and Přítluky (CZ) 在火焰中航行:罗马和中世纪早期火葬实践的比较分析Gbely-Kojatín (SK)和Přítluky (CZ)

Katarína Hladíková, Anna Pankowská, Marek Hladík, Pavla Kučerová, Rastislav Milovský

Cremation became the dominant funerary practice in the Middle Danube Region during the Roman Period (RP) (1st–4th century) and reappeared in the Early Medieval Ages (EMA) (6th/7th–8th century). This study aims to reconstruct differences in cremation conditions from the Gbely-Kojatín site (Slovakia, RP and EMA) and the Přítluky site (Czech Republic, EMA) through FTIR-ATR (IRSF, C/C, OH/P, and BPI) and carbon and oxygen isotope (δ13C and δ18O) analyses of cremated remains. The findings suggest that Gbely-Kojatín (RP) exhibited higher levels of heat intensity and more controlled practices, whereas Přítluky revealed lower levels of heat intensity with greater variability. Gbely-Kojatín (EMA) exhibited intermediate values, indicating potential deviations or alternative cremation strategies. Results demonstrate that technological differences in cremation between sites and periods were shaped primarily by ritual and pyre management, rather than environmental factors.

Quality from Kent: Preliminary results from the analysis of fifth- to seventh-century silver alloys 肯特品质:对五至七世纪银合金的初步分析结果

Toby F. Martin, Matthew J. Ponting

This paper explores early results from the chemical and lead isotope analysis of 30 silver-alloy objects from southeast England dating between the fifth and seventh centuries CE, presenting limited aspects of the three main analyses that were conducted. First, a comparison of the results gained from surface x-ray fluorescence (pXRF) values and drilled samples subjected to microwave-plasma atomic emission spectrometry (MP-AES) will be explored for their methodological implications. Second, proportions of silver, gold and lead derived from MP-AES will be investigated in order to model the basic characteristics of the bullion used to create these objects and the recycling practices to which it was subjected. Third, results from stable lead isotope analysis (LIA) will permit some comments on the most likely sources of the silver and the possibility of refinement processes. We offer some preliminary perspectives on the socio-economic implications of these results, insofar as the control and management of precious metals are concerned.

The Provenance of Silver in the Viking-Age Hoard From Bedale, North Yorkshire 北约克郡比代尔维京时代窖藏中银的来源

Jane Kershaw, Stephen Merkel, Andrew Woods, Jane Evans, Vanessa Pashley, Simon Chenery

The acquisition of silver was a key motive propelling the Viking expansion out of Scandinavia; identifying the sources of Viking silver during the early part of the Viking Age can provide critical insights into the relative significance of western European and eastern, Islamic wealth in the Viking expansion. Here, we present new lead isotope and trace element analyses of silver ingots and rings contained in the late ninth- /early tenth-century hoard from Bedale, North Yorkshire. Comparing the results of the cast silver artefacts against an extensive reference dataset comprising ninth-century Anglo-Saxon, Carolingian and Islamic silver sources, in addition to candidate lead sources, we identify several metallurgical groups with distinct silver origins.

Silver subject to cupellation (refining) during recent recycling/casting processes can be distinguished from non-refined silver, from both western European and eastern Islamic and indeed mixed, sources. The results indicate a dominant contribution of western European silver, pointing to the fate of loot seized by the Vikings during their raids on the Continent in the ninth century. Nonetheless, Islamic silver is also present in several large ingots: silver from the east—the product of long-distance trade networks connecting Scandinavia with the Islamic Caliphate—permeated Viking wealth sources even in the western part of the Viking overseas settlement and should be seen as a significant driver of the Viking phenomenon.
